The Pakistan Secondary School Certificate has two classes 9 and 10), and Higher Secondary school has 11 and 12 classes). Students are required to complete core, optional and elective courses according to their groups; such as Science, engineering commerce (FA, FSc, ICOM. ICS). These groups are available, business, computers, commerce, social science, Science and pre-engineering. The government examinations have to be passed at SSC and HSSC Level with minimum 40% passage.

The students are required to complete core courses, optional and elective courses as per their medium.
Note:
The international students are allowed to replace three courses based on their origins; (1) local language (2) local religion (3) local social science.
If we are unable to provide teachers of these courses, students can complete these three courses in their country and send the certificate to us for transfer of credits.
